Anthony's information below is accurate. I will be in contact with Dave soon to
finalize what we have for D4 in the 2012 flying season. This year promises to be
a little chaotic as we have a lot of changes in the district including the loss
of the Columbus contest. We are trying to add a couple new events to replace the
ones that have gone by the wayside. I know Mike Darr in Michigan has the
preliminary green light for a contest and we are discussing a new event for the
Cleveland/Aurora Ohio area.
I will send updates the instant they are available.

Dave Johnstone mentioned in the latest K-Factor that the Nats warmup contest in
Muncie will be June 9-10: verbally locked in. He went on to mention the
possibility of the District finals at Muncie Sept. 29-30, and a yen for a
Lexington KY area contest. He also he hoped to get the scheduling done before
handing the reins to Anthony Abdullah.
Hope this helps (Depending on where you live, you may want to check out the D5
schedule also, I know they have had a couple of Chicago area contests. I know a
lot of the D4 guys go there as well.)
